Check Creature Info Script

Featured Replies

Since it looks like people have been using my Angiens Taint detector to test and check creature info for transfers, trades, and other reasons, I have updated the script.

New Additions:

User Id: Next to the user id the name of the player is now shown.

Creature type: Next to the number is the creature type name

Make sure you only enter (or giveaway) a partial CTC so your creature cannot be stolen from you.


This script resides at the Angiens signpost in MB.
